About "If solitude hath ever led thy steps
To the wild Ocean's echoing shore,
And thou has lingered there,
Until the sun's broad orb
Seemed resting on the burnished wave,
Thou must have marked the lines
Of purple gold, that motionless
Hung o'er the sinking sphere:
Thou must have marked the billowy clouds
Edged with intolerable radiancy
Towering like rocks of jet
Crowned with a diamond wreath."

Percy Bysshe Shelley
